How to Obtain a Swiss Driver's License: A Comprehensive Guide
Navigating the roadways of Switzerland needs not just a great understanding of driving guidelines but likewise the proper license. Securing a Swiss chauffeur's license can appear overwhelming, specifically for migrants and brand-new citizens. This article offers a useful summary of the steps involved, key requirements, and some often asked concerns.

2. Eligibility Requirements
To guarantee candidates fulfill the criteria for getting a Swiss driver's license, various eligibility requirements must be fulfilled:
- Age: Must be at least 18 years old (differs by automobile class).
- Legal Residence: An irreversible or registered residence in Switzerland.
- Health Assessment: A medical exam might be required for specific license classifications.
- Driving Experience: Depending on whether you are transforming a foreign license or using anew, you may require to demonstrate experience.

4. Training and Examination
Getting familiar with Swiss driving laws is essential for success in both the theory and practical assessments. Here's a breakdown of what to expect:
Theory Examination
- Format: Multiple-choice concerns focusing on traffic laws, road indications, and safety regulations.
- Preparation: Recommended courses and practice tests are available online and through driving schools.
Practical Training
- Period: The number of hours required might differ, normally varying from 12 to 20 hours.
- On-Road Skills: Practice essential skills such as parking, highway driving, and handling numerous weather.
Practical Examination
- Evaluation: A licensed examiner will examine driving skills on public roadways.
- Retake Policy: If unsuccessful, candidates may need to wait a specific period before retaking the test.
